Job Description: Analyst - My Chart - Patient Experience

Department: EPIC

Summary

Primary build and support contact for patient experience and patient portal applications within the electronic health record. Acts as subject matter resource for EHR application integration with other clinical applications and information systems, as necessary.

Professional Responsibilities:
  • Acting as the primary support contact for the application's end-users.
  • Identifying issues that arise in their application area as well as issues that impact other application teams, and working to resolve them.
  • Guiding workflow design, building and testing the system, and analyzing other technical issues associated with Epic (Wisconsin) software.
  • Identifying and implementing requested changes to the system.
  • Serving as a liaison between end users' workflow needs and Epic (Wisconsin) staff.
  • Maintaining regular communication with Epic (Wisconsin) representatives.
  • Working with Epic (Wisconsin) representatives and organization stakeholders to ensure the system meets the organization's business needs including deliverables and timelines.
  • Developing an understanding of operational needs to set the direction for the organization's workflows by attending site visits and other integrated sessions.
  • Participating in training and working with end users.
  • Troubleshooting problems and questions.
  • Reviewing the status of projects and issues on an ongoing basis with leadership.
  • Participating in weekly communications with team members to discuss the status of deliverables, shared issues, end user concerns, budget, and upcoming milestones.
